Solved Get FontColor of QTextEdit Selection
-
I have an QTextEdit where i can set different Colors for the Text, but i didnt find any Method yet, to get the Color. I have a ComboBox to switch Colors and if i select a Textpart in the TextEdit i want to get the actuall Color.
Only Thing i found was QTextEdit.fontColor(), but that didnt work for selected Text in it.You know what i mean? How can i get the actuall Color of the selected Text in QTextEdit?

@Fuel Since you have a selection I'm assuming you have a QTextCursor for that in which case you could try
QTextCursor::charFormat()
which you can then use to get the color usingforeground()
andbackground()
. -
